Page 8: Kto12 report on educational management

Our Current Basic Education Curriculum is congested

Philippine elementary education is comparable in length, duration and number of core subjects with Brunei Darussalam, Malaysia and Singapore. However a congested curriculum was noted especially in Mathematics, Languages and Sciences. Philippine secondary education is also congested. – SEAMEO Innotech, 2011

Unlike Brunei, Malaysia and Singapore which follows a spiral progression, basic education in the Philippines is discipline-based. It does not offer upper secondary education into disciplinary tracks with electives leading to specializations. – SEAMEO Innotech, 2011

Page 22: Kto12 report on educational management

a. A mother tongue-based multi-lingual education (MTB-MLE) will be used for instruction in

Kinder to Grade 3 classes after studies showed that students learn more when their language at home

is used in discussing the lessons in school.

b. For the first year high school curriculum, the lessons will be more interactive and meaningful to everyday life. This means that Science will be reflected in terms of its practical use. Science is to be integrated in all learning areas since it is a complex subject.

Page 23: Kto12 report on educational management

c. The K to 12 curriculum for Social Studies will instead center on historical thinking skills rather than memory work (of dates, names, regions, capitals, etc.) and accumulation of facts.

examples: weighing the evidence of any

informationusing primary source evidenceanalyzing and interpreting informationmanifesting ethical standards

The K to 12 Social Studies curriculu will also teach students about logical history.

Who will be affected by this program?

Page 34: Kto12 report on educational management

The incoming Grade 1 and Grade 7 students by school year 2012- 2013 are the ones who will be directly affected by the K to 12 program.

Page 35: Kto12 report on educational management

-”the Department will begin implementing the curriculum in the school year 2012-2013. As mentioned in the article, “the enhanced 12-year curriculum will be implemented starting with incoming Grade 1 students. Incoming freshmen of SY 2012-2013 will be the first beneficiaries of a free Senior High School education that will be made available dy DepEd in public schools beginning in the SY 2016-2017.”

Benefits of K to 12 for the society and the economy

1. It will contribute to economic growth.

Studies show that improvements in the quality of education increases GDP growth.

According to the DepEd (2010), studies in the country have reflected that an additional year of school increases the earnings by 7.5% and that improvements in the quality of education will enable the GDP grow by 2 – 2.2%.

Page 43: Kto12 report on educational management

2. It will facilitate the recognition of Filipino graduates and professionals in other countries.

3. A better educated society provides a sound foundation for long-term socio-economic development.
